Home Hardware Networking Programmazione Software Domanda Sistemi
Conoscenza Informatica >> sistemi >> Linux >> .

Come eliminare i file Scomparsi in Rsync

Rsync esegue la scansione di una directory sorgente e crea un elenco di file da sincronizzare a una destinazione . Se un file viene eliminato dal vostro sistema - dopo rsync lo aggiunge alla lista dei file da copiare , e prima di rsync ha la possibilità di copiarla - stampe rsync un "file è svanito " il messaggio al terminale . Per default, rsync cancella i file dalla destinazione prima di copiare i nuovi file . Se un file scompare durante il processo di rsync , esso sarà ancora presente nella destinazione . È possibile determinare che tutti i file scomparsi vengono eliminati dalla posizione di destinazione , indirizzando rsync per eseguire il processo di eliminazione dopo la copia dei file . Istruzioni
1

Aggiungere il " - delete-after " opzione al comando terminale rsync , dopo tutti gli altri della riga di comando e prima la directory di origine
2

Controllare . che il comando è simile a questo :

rsync -a - delete-after /sorgente /destinazione
3

Premere " Enter" per eseguire il comando . Rsync crea un elenco di file da copiare, li copia nella destinazione , quindi elimina i file non più presenti sulla fonte dalla destinazione , inclusi i file che scomparvero durante il processo .

 

sistemi © www.354353.com